Description

Blue Coleus is a compact ornamental foliage plant grown for its decorative leaves with blue-toned coloration and bushy growth habit. It is well suited to garden beds, borders, containers, and shaded landscape plantings. The plant thrives in fertile, well-drained soil with regular moisture and grows well in partial shade to bright indirect light. It is commonly cultivated to add contrasting foliage color and texture to ornamental gardens.

Specifications

  • Scientific Name: Coleus scutellarioides
  • Common Name (US): Coleus
  • Seed Type / Variety: Blue Foliage Variety
  • Growth Habit: Bushy herbaceous perennial, commonly grown as an annual
  • USDA Zones: 10-11 (grown as an annual in cooler zones)
  • Planting Season: Spring
  • Growing Season: Spring through Fall
  • Sowing Season: February-April
  • Germination Time and Conditions: 10-21 days at 70-75°F (21-24°C) in consistently moist, well-drained growing medium
  • Sunlight Requirements: Partial shade to bright indirect light
  • Soil Requirements: Fertile, well-drained soil
  • Watering Needs: Moderate watering; keep soil evenly moist
  • Mature Plant Size: 12-36 inches tall, 12-24 inches spread
  • Plant Spacing: 12-18 inches apart
